Dubai: French Open champion Coco Gauff has always preferred to stay relatively quiet about her personal life.

The American tennis star had earlier hinted at having a boyfriend in many interviews but had chosen not to disclose his identity until recently.

Fans who were particularly curious to stitch together the clues made lot of efforts to identify the mystery man behind the 21-year-old's love life.

However those speculations came to an end during a promotional video with a top company specialising in audio equipment.

Among the many messages she was made to hear there was a surprise message from her boyfriend Jalen Sera.

"Just wanted to say you're the absolute coolest person ever. I'm so proud of you. You're doing great, and I love you," the message said.

Hearing that, Gauff immediately confirmed the relationship status and said: "That's my boyfriend, and today's actually our two-year anniversary. So, that's very nice. Aww, he didn't tell me about that."

Sera is an Atlanta-based musician based in North Carolina. He has appeared in a mini-series titled Honest T and has acted in multiple short films, including Telensia, City of AI and Troll.

He was a fourth-grade student of Coco’s mother, Candi Gauff. Sera and Gauff reconnected upon growing up and began dating.

In an interview with Time last year, Gauff said she was dating someone outside of tennis but chose not to reveal his identity.

Even after her post-match conference after her US Open 2023 triumph, Gauff had shared that she sought solace in late-night conversations with her supportive partner, helping her stay grounded and focused on her game.

During an interview with People magazine last year, Gauff said that while she enjoys sharing certain aspects of her life, she values keeping some things private, as it allows her to maintain control and personal boundaries.

“I think I felt like I just, some parts of myself I love to share, and then some parts I think I just keep to myself. And I think that’s just the beauty of it all, that people still know me and know parts of me, but not everything. So I do feel like my life is a little bit in my hands too,” Gauff said.
